Onkyo LS-T10 is "dead". Does not respond to on-off button. Power cable connected to surge protector which is on and operating other electronics.

Here's what I have tried so far:
Checked that power cable is properly connected to sound bar and surge protector. Looked for, but could not find, a "reset" button.

Here's my brand/make/model:
Onkyo LS-T10 sound bar

Please follow the procedure to reset the unit.

  1. Unplug the power adapter from the power surge protector
  2. Press and hold down the power button for 20 secs.
  3. Plug in the power adapter to the power surge or plug it directly to the wall
  4. Test the issue again
